1、 ENGINEERING MATERIAL SPECIFICATIONMaterial Name Specification NumberDate Release No. Released1994 12 19 Revised and Retyped was: 3 pages1985 02 01 SM/EQ5520 TP ReleasedWP 3948-a Page 1 of 2 THINNER ESK-M14J232-A1. SCOPEThe material defined by this specification is a thinner.2. APPLICATIONThis spe c

2、ification was originally released for material which is used todilute the 2K high flexible primer for plastics ESK-M6J147-A.3. REQUIREMENTS3.1 COMPOSITIONBlend of methylisobutylketone (MIBK) and diacetonealcohol with themixing ratio 4:6.3.2 DENSITY at 20 C 0.876 +/- 0.05 g/cm3(ASTM D 1298)3.3 DISTIL

3、LATION RANGE 111 - 168 C(ASTM D 1078)3.4 FLASH POINT 23 +/- 2 C(ASTM D 56)3.5 INDEX OF REFRACTION 1.410 - 1.412(ASTM D 1218)3.6 COLOR Water white3.7 SHELF STABILITYMinimum 12 months in the closed original container.3.8 SUBSTANCE CONTROLLegal, health, safety a nd environmental constraints may apply t

4、o themate rials which are submitted for approval to this specification.Refer to Engineering Material Specification SK-M99P9999-A.ENGINEERING MATERIAL SPECIFICATIONESK-M14J232-AWP 3948-b Page 2 of 23.9 SUPPLIERS RESPONSIBILITYAll materials supplied to this specification must be equivalent inal l char

5、acteristics to the material upon which approval wasoriginally granted.Pri or to making any change in the properties, composition,constr uction, color, processing or labeling of the materialorig inally approved under this specification, whether or not suchchange s affect the materials ability to meet

6、 the specificationrequir ements, the Supplier shall notify Purchasing, Toxicology andthe affected Materials Engineering activity of the proposed changesand obtain the written approval of the Materials Engineeringactivity. Test data, t est samples and a new code identification areto be submitted with

7、 the request.Substance restrictions imposed by law, regulations or Ford, apply tothe materials addressed by this document. The restrictions aredefined in Engineering Materials Specification WSS-M99P9999-A1.4. APPROVAL OF MATERIALSMat erials defined by this specification must have prior approval by t

8、heresp onsible Materials Engineering activity. Suppliers desiring approvalof thei r materials shall first obtain an expression of interest from theaffec ted Purchasing, Design and Materials Engineering activity. Uponrequest, the Supplier shall submit to the affected Materials Engineeringactivity a c

9、ompleted copy of their laboratory test reports, signed by aqualified and authorized representative of the test faci lity, demonstratingful l compliance with all the requirements of this specification (testresults, not nominal values), the material designation a nd code number, andtes t specimens for Ford evaluation. Fords engineering approval of amateri al will be based on its performance to this specification and on anassessment of suitability for intended processes and/or applications. Uponapprov al, the material will be added to the Engineering Material ApprovedSource List.
